Slow Cooker Party Meatballs Recipe AKA Grape Jelly Meatballs

In a medium bowl mix together the bbq sauce and grape jelly. In a 4 quart or larger crockpot add the meatballs. Pour the bbq & jelly mixture over the meatballs and stir. Cover and cook on high for 2 -3 hours stirring halfway through. Serve warm and enjoy.

Slow Cooker Grape Jelly Meatballs The Magical Slow Cooker

Instructions. Pour ½ a cup of water into the Instant Pot. Add frozen meatballs. Layer with bbq sauce, grape jelly, and chili garlic sauce. (No need to stir) Close the lid, seal the steam release valve and cook on high pressure for 5 minutes. Once cooking time is complete, carefully do a quick release of the pressure.

Crock Pot Grape Jelly Meatballs Homemade Hooplah

Instructions. In a slow cooker, combine the barbecue sauce, grape jelly, and Worcestershire sauce; whisk until smooth and combined. Add in the meatballs and toss the meatballs until coated. Place the lid back on the crock pot and cook on low for 4 hours (or high for 2 hours), stirring occasionally toward the end.


Grape Jelly Meatball Recipe

Instructions. Add the frozen meatballs, grape jelly, barbecue sauce, and chili sauce into the base of the slow cooker. Mix until well combined. Cover and cook on low for 3-4 hours, stirring halfway through cooking. Keep covered and on the warm setting until ready to serve. Garnish with parsley or chives if desired.


Grape Jelly Meatballs (3ingredients) Kitchen Fun With My 3 Sons

Mix BBQ sauce and grape jelly in the slow cooker. Add the frozen meatballs and stir. Make sure that the meatballs are covered in sauce. Cook on low for 4-5 hours or on high for 2 hours. Serve with toothpicks for easy munching!
